1) If you want to create static detailed pages, which are built every time you build your index, then set the build_detailed variable in the links.cfg file. Then you add the tags that you want in the detailed.html file.
2) Yes...You can add another field called isDetailed, and then only print links to the detailed pages that have details. For instructions on doing this...search the forums for isDetailed.
